In the world of engineering and manufacturing, various components are designed to enhance efficiency and performance. One such component is the oil jacket, which plays a crucial role in temperature regulation within machinery. An oil jacket refers to a system where oil circulates around a machine or engine component to maintain optimal operating temperatures. This is particularly important in high-performance engines, where excessive heat can lead to catastrophic failures. The oil jacket acts as a thermal barrier, absorbing heat from the engine parts and dissipating it through the oil's circulation, ensuring that the engine runs smoothly without overheating.The design of an oil jacket is often integrated into the cooling systems of engines. It typically surrounds critical components such as cylinders or crankshafts. By allowing oil to flow through these jackets, engineers can effectively manage the heat generated during combustion or mechanical operation. This not only prolongs the life of the engine but also improves fuel efficiency by maintaining optimal operating conditions.Moreover, the use of an oil jacket is not limited to automotive applications. It is also prevalent in industrial machinery, where large engines and generators require efficient cooling systems to function effectively. In these scenarios, the oil jacket helps in minimizing wear and tear on moving parts, thereby reducing maintenance costs and downtime.The benefits of an oil jacket extend beyond just temperature control. It can also contribute to the overall performance of the engine. When the oil circulates through the jacket, it lubricates the surfaces it contacts, reducing friction and enhancing the efficiency of the engine. This lubrication is essential for preventing metal-to-metal contact, which can lead to significant damage over time. Thus, an oil jacket serves a dual purpose: cooling and lubrication.Furthermore, advancements in technology have led to the development of more sophisticated oil jacket systems. Modern engines may incorporate sensors and electronic controls to optimize the flow of oil based on real-time temperature readings. This allows for a more responsive cooling system that adapts to varying operational conditions, providing even greater protection against overheating.In summary, the oil jacket is a vital component in many mechanical systems, especially in engines. Its ability to regulate temperature and provide lubrication makes it indispensable in maintaining the performance and longevity of machinery. As technology continues to evolve, the design and functionality of oil jackets will likely become even more advanced, further enhancing their effectiveness in various applications. Understanding the role of an oil jacket is crucial for anyone involved in engineering or manufacturing, as it highlights the importance of effective cooling and lubrication in machinery operation.
